Bridgewater Associates, founded in 1975 by Ray Dalio in New York and now headquartered in Westport, Connecticut, is the world’s largest hedge fund, managing over $125 billion in assets as of late 2024, serving institutional clients like pension funds, endowments, and sovereign wealth funds. Known for its pioneering "Pure Alpha" and "All Weather" strategies, the firm uses a systematic, macroeconomic approach to deliver uncorrelated returns and risk parity across global markets, including equities, bonds, currencies, and commodities, guided by rigorous data analysis and radical transparency. Dalio, who stepped down as co-CIO in 2022, built a unique culture of "radical truth" and "thoughtful disagreement," documented in his book *Principles*, though the firm transitioned leadership to co-CEOs Nir Bar Dea and Mark Bertolini in 2023 amid succession planning. With around 1,300 employees and a history of navigating crises like 2008 with gains, Bridgewater remains a titan in alternative investments, blending intellectual rigor with a distinctive, often polarizing management philosophy.

Bridgewater Associates's Q3 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2025, Bridgewater Associates held 1,078 positions worth $25.5B, up 3% from $24.8B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 33% of the portfolio.

Bridgewater Associates withdrew a net $795M in Q3 2025, closing 64 positions and reducing 194 holdings. Its most notable exit was SPDR Gold Trust, an estimated $337M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 29% of assets, down from 29%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

Against the trend, Bridgewater Associates opened a new position in Reddit worth $142M.

  • Bridgewater Associates's largest Q3 2025 buy was Reddit: 617,208 shares worth $142M.
  • Bridgewater Associates added most to iShares Core S&P 500 ETF in Q3 2025, an estimated $1.12B increase.
  • Bridgewater Associates's biggest Q3 2025 reduction was iShares Core MSCI Emerging Markets ETF, cutting an estimated $999M.
  • Bridgewater Associates fully exited SPDR Gold Trust in Q3 2025, selling an estimated $337M.
  • Bridgewater Associates's ten largest holdings make up 33% of its $25.5B portfolio in Q3 2025.
  • Bridgewater Associates opened 493 new positions and closed 64 in Q3 2025.
  • Bridgewater Associates's portfolio value rose 3% quarter-over-quarter to $25.5B.

Based on Bridgewater Associates's 13F filing for Q3 2025, filed 13 Nov 2025.
